The European Christian Political Youth Network (ECPYN) is a political association of youth organizations from all over Europe. We are the independent youth organization of the European Christian Political Movement (ECPM). We aim to reflect and work on Christian-democratic politics in Europe from an explicit Christian-social view. We focus on the human being in its relationship to God, other people and the creation. We see this relational thinking as the heart of Christian-democracy. We are convinced that young people should play a key role in politics, seeking what is best for our societies.

The European Christian Political Youth Network has a clear mission statement:

To build together on Christian politics in Europe by collaboration, exchange of experience and active participation.” 

ECPYN is established in July 2004 in Kortenberg (near Brussels, Belgium). During the Summer School of 2004, organized by PerspectieF (Dutch ChristianUnion Youth), the representatives of the 8 youth organisations present, decided to establish a youth network based on the Lakitelek-declarations. These declarations are signed by a number of Christian political parties from all over Europe. TheLakitelek Declarations are a good foundation for the European Christian Political Youth Network too.

In December 2006 we agreed on a revision of the vision of ECPYN under the title ' A Christian-Social Contribution to Europe'. In August 2009 we choose a new board, which formalized the organization an it's role towards ECPM in July 2010.

ECPYN is an ever growing network with member organisations from all over Europe. We see great opportunities to work on Christian politics in Europe. And, with the entrance to the European Union of 10 member states, mostly from Eastern Europe, these opportunities have increased.
